【考案の詳細な説明】 〔産業上の利用分野〕 この考案は防食構造に関し、詳しくは埋設鋳鉄
管などの外周に形成される防食層の保護に有用な
防食構造に関する。
[Detailed Description of the Invention] [Industrial Application Field] This invention relates to an anti-corrosion structure, and more particularly to an anti-corrosion structure useful for protecting an anti-corrosion layer formed on the outer periphery of a buried cast iron pipe or the like.

〔従来の技術〕[Conventional technology]

従来、土中に埋設される鋳鉄管等の外周には土
中における防食層の破壊防止を目的として鋳鉄管
外周に形成された防食層の上からさらにポリエチ
レンフイルム、塩化ビニルフイルムあるいはこれ
らに粘着剤を塗布したフイルムを巻き付けること
が広く行なわれている。
Conventionally, the outer periphery of cast iron pipes, etc. buried in the soil has been coated with polyethylene film, vinyl chloride film, or an adhesive on top of the anticorrosive layer formed on the outer periphery of the cast iron pipe, with the aim of preventing destruction of the anticorrosive layer in the soil. It is widely practiced to wrap a film coated with

〔従来技術の問題点〕[Problems with conventional technology]

しかしながら、上記防食層用保護フイルム類
は、管が土中に埋め戻される場合の投入土砂によ
る破壊防止には効果があつても、埋め戻した後に
おける土圧等によつて生じる圧力に対しての保護
機能はあまり期待出来ない。
However, although the above-mentioned protective films for anti-corrosion layers are effective in preventing destruction due to input earth and sand when pipes are backfilled into the soil, they are not effective against pressure generated by earth pressure etc. after backfilling. You can't expect much protection from it.

即ち、地盤の変動、振動による土圧の変化があ
つた場合、上記保護フイルムは防食層と共に変形
し、シワあるいはヒダとなつて防食層の変形を止
め得ることは出来ず、このため防食層の効果を永
続させるには十分でなかつた。
In other words, when there is a change in earth pressure due to ground movement or vibration, the protective film deforms together with the corrosion protection layer and becomes wrinkles or folds, making it impossible to stop the deformation of the corrosion protection layer. It wasn't enough to make the effect permanent.

〔考案が解決する問題点〕[Problems solved by invention]

この考案は、上記に鑑み、埋設管周囲における
土圧の変化等があつても、防食層と共にシワ、ヒ
ダなどの変形を起こすことなく、長期にわたつて
防食層の保護機能を発揮し得る防食構造を提供す
ることを目的としてなされたものである。
In view of the above, this idea was developed to provide a corrosion protection layer that can exert its protective function over a long period of time without causing wrinkles, folds, or other deformation along with the corrosion protection layer, even if there are changes in the earth pressure around the buried pipe. This was done for the purpose of providing structure.

〔問題点を解決する技術〕[Technology to solve problems]

即ち、この考案の防食構造は、鋼管外周面に形
成された防食層上に、シートもしくはテープ状基
材の少なくとも片面に流動性マスチツク層を設け
た防食層用保護シートもしくはテープが前記マス
チツク層を内側にして巻回されているものであ
る。
That is, in the anticorrosion structure of this invention, a protective sheet or tape for the anticorrosion layer, which has a fluid mastic layer on at least one side of a sheet or tape-like base material, covers the anticorrosion layer formed on the outer peripheral surface of the steel pipe. It is wound inside.

〔実施例〕〔Example〕

次に、この考案を実施例により説明する。 Next, this invention will be explained using examples.

第1図はこの考案の実施例の要部拡大断面図、
第3図はこの考案の実施例の断面図、第4図は実
施例の拡大断面図である。
Figure 1 is an enlarged sectional view of the main parts of an embodiment of this invention.
FIG. 3 is a sectional view of an embodiment of this invention, and FIG. 4 is an enlarged sectional view of the embodiment.

この考案の防食構造は、鋼管5の外周面に形成
された防食層4上に、シートもしくはテープ状基
材2の少なくとも片面2Aに流動性マスチツク層
3を設けた防食層用保護シートもしくはテープ1
が流動性マスチツク層3を内側にして巻回されて
構成されている。
The anti-corrosion structure of this invention consists of a protective sheet or tape 1 for an anti-corrosion layer in which a fluid mastic layer 3 is provided on at least one side 2A of a sheet or tape-like base material 2 on an anti-corrosion layer 4 formed on the outer peripheral surface of a steel pipe 5.
is wound with the flowable mastic layer 3 inside.

上記において、防食層用保護シートもしくはテ
ープ1はポリエチレン、塩化ビニル、ポリプロピ
レン、ポリエステル、ナイロン等のプラスチツク
ポリマーからなる厚さ0.1〜3mm程度のシートも
しくはテープ、または、アルミニウム、ステンレ
スなどの厚さ0.1〜1mm程度の金属箔、あるい
は、エチレン−プロピレン−ジエン三元共重合体
ゴム、クロロプレンゴム、ブチルゴム、スチレン
ブタジエンゴムなどの合成ゴム及び、又は、天然
ゴムなどの厚さ0.2〜3mm程度のゴムシートなど
の基材2の片面2Aに低分子量で滑性を有する物
質、あるいは熱により滑性を呈する物質例えばシ
リコーン、滑剤、ワツクス、グリス、グリセリ
ン、オイル、アスフアルト、低分子ポリイソブチ
レン、流動性に優れるゴム及び、又は、合成樹脂
類、あるいは粘着剤等の流動性マスチツク層3を
設けて構成されている。
In the above, the protective sheet or tape 1 for the anticorrosion layer is a sheet or tape of about 0.1 to 3 mm thick made of plastic polymer such as polyethylene, vinyl chloride, polypropylene, polyester, or nylon, or a sheet or tape of about 0.1 to 3 mm thick made of aluminum, stainless steel, etc. Metal foil of about 1 mm, or rubber sheet of about 0.2 to 3 mm thick of synthetic rubber such as ethylene-propylene-diene terpolymer rubber, chloroprene rubber, butyl rubber, styrene-butadiene rubber, and/or natural rubber, etc. On one side 2A of the base material 2, a substance with a low molecular weight and having lubricity, or a substance that exhibits lubricity when heated, such as silicone, lubricant, wax, grease, glycerin, oil, asphalt, low-molecular polyisobutylene, and rubber with excellent fluidity. And/or a fluid mastic layer 3 made of synthetic resin or adhesive is provided.

上記実施例において流動性マスチツク層3を基
材2の片面に設けた場合を示したが第2図に示す
ように両面に設けても良い。
In the above embodiment, the flowable mastic layer 3 is provided on one side of the base material 2, but it may be provided on both sides as shown in FIG.

〔作用〕[Effect]

この考案の防食層用保護シートもしくはテープ
1は、外周にタール、エポキシなどからなる防食
プライマー層4が設けられた管5の外周に防食粘
着テープ6を巻回した後、その上から巻回され
る。尚、粘着テープ6は必ずしも必要でなく、防
食層用保護シートもしくはテープ1を直接厚く形
成した防食プライマー層4上に巻回しても良い。
The protective sheet or tape 1 for the anticorrosive layer of this invention is obtained by wrapping an anticorrosive adhesive tape 6 around the outer periphery of a tube 5 on which an anticorrosive primer layer 4 made of tar, epoxy, etc. is provided, and then wrapping it over the tube 5. Ru. Note that the adhesive tape 6 is not necessarily necessary, and the protective sheet for the anticorrosion layer or the tape 1 may be wound directly onto the thick anticorrosion primer layer 4.

そして、この状態のまま管5を埋戻した後にお
いて、地盤7に変動が生じても防食用保護シート
もしくはテープ1の片面もしくは両面には流動性
マスチツク層3が形成されているからこの層3が
防食層4又は粘着テープ6との間、あるいは地盤
7との間の潤滑材として機能し、土圧の力を分散
させ、あるいは滑りやすくして、防食層4にせん
断力が伝わるのを防止し、シワ、ヒダを発生させ
るのを防止するのである。
Even if the ground 7 changes after the pipe 5 is backfilled in this state, the fluid mastic layer 3 is formed on one or both sides of the anti-corrosion protective sheet or tape 1. acts as a lubricant between the anti-corrosion layer 4 or the adhesive tape 6, or between the ground 7, disperses earth pressure or makes it slippery, and prevents shear force from being transmitted to the anti-corrosion layer 4. This prevents wrinkles and folds from forming.

尚、この考案に用いられる防食用保護シートも
しくはテープ1は、上述のような潤滑作用を営む
から、例えばプラスチツク管など他の管に用いて
も、該管に直接土圧によるせん断力が加わるのを
防止できるから、管壁にせん断による内部応力が
発生するのを防止できる。
The anti-corrosion protective sheet or tape 1 used in this invention has the above-mentioned lubricating effect, so even if it is used on other pipes such as plastic pipes, the shearing force due to earth pressure will not be directly applied to the pipe. Therefore, it is possible to prevent internal stress from occurring in the tube wall due to shearing.

〔効果〕〔effect〕

この考案は、以上のように構成されているか
ら、防食層4上に巻回した防食層用保護シートも
しくはテープ1によつて管を埋戻す場合の土砂投
入による防食層4の破壊防止が図られるほか、流
動性マスチツク層3により土圧の力を分散させ、
あるいは滑りやすくするため、せん断力が防食層
4に加わるのが防止され、もつて防食層がシワ
状、ヒダ状に変形するのが完全に防止され、防食
効果を長期にわたつて維持させることができるの
である。
Since this invention is constructed as described above, it is possible to prevent destruction of the corrosion protection layer 4 due to soil injection when backfilling the pipe with the corrosion protection layer protective sheet or tape 1 wound on the corrosion protection layer 4. In addition, the fluid mastic layer 3 disperses the force of earth pressure,
Alternatively, to make it slippery, shear force is prevented from being applied to the anti-corrosion layer 4, and the anti-corrosion layer is completely prevented from deforming into wrinkles or folds, making it possible to maintain the anti-corrosion effect over a long period of time. It can be done.
